When you want to say something like only one, just this, or that's all, the word you'll likely use is だけ This word is simple, neutral, and flexible—perfect for describing a situation where there's nothing more, nothing less. let's learn how to use だけ to express only or just in japanese だけ only / just (neutral tone) The japanese word ただ means 'only'
